How long does a registered nurse classes online course take in Australia?
Across Australia, registered nurse classes online typically run from 5 months to 8 years depending on level and study load. Shorter Certificate IV or bridging programmes may take under 1 year when studied full-time, while part-time Bachelor and Master's pathways can extend towards the upper end of that 8-year range. Self-paced and online modes can stretch or compress the timeline.
Can I study registered nurse classes online online in Australia?
Yes, registered nurse classes online can be taken fully online or in blended mode through Australian RTOs, TAFEs and universities. Theory components are usually delivered via virtual classrooms, recorded lectures and online assessments, while clinical skills are completed in approved workplaces or simulation labs. How much does a registered nurse classes online course cost?
Course fees vary significantly by level, with Certificate IV and Diploma pathways generally costing less than Bachelor or Master's Degree programs that can run from 5 months to 8 years. Many higher-level online nursing courses may be eligible for VET Student Loans, fee-free TAFE initiatives, JobTrainer-style schemes or other state-subsidised training, which can reduce upfront costs for eligible students.
